[ST] Now...the rest of the story



Well I got my baby back yesterday from the dealer with the new pads
installed. But...now for the rest of the story of how I found the brake pad
problem:

Coming home on Sunday afternoon from the north country, Payson, AZ to be
exact, I was about 2 miles from my house and I pulled onto a large main
street and started to accelerate very briskly, shifting at about 7K, nothing
major. I hit 3rd gear and all of a sudden there was a very loud bang. Well
the first thing that goes through my head is a blowout?? I start to chop the
throttle instantly and out of habit start to apply rear brake, well as I
mentioned in the brake problem post, the pads are gone so they start to make
a bunch of noise ie; grinding.  So now I hear grinding and think oh sh!t I
broke something in the tranny or clutch so I pull the clutch in and the
sound goes away, not realizing that I have at the same time lifted off the
rear brake. I limp home thinking my baby is on her last legs. So the boys at
Cycle Moto, who I might add are AWESOME, go through her with a fine
toothcomb. Prognosis; my chain has a very, very tight spot and of course the
opposite side has a very loose spot and it was on the loose side of
Triumph¹s tolerance. The loud noise; a massive chain slap. Now the two
pieces of good news; my baby is back and I can¹t ever imagine that kind of
chain of events happening again (pun fully intended). As an aside question,
what causes a chain to wear so weird as to have such a tight spot?? Like I
mentioned in my brake post, she only has 5200 miles and I lube the chain
every 200 to 400 miles. Looks like she is getting a chain and sprockets
(with one tooth less in front) for Christmas. Don¹t say anything though; I
want it to be a surprise ;-)
